开放mysql访问

2023年 8月 11日 26.0k 0

MySQL是一种开源的免费关系型数据库管理系统,广泛应用于互联网应用开发、企业级应用和移动应用等领域。对MySQL数据库进行访问需要连接到MySQL服务器,然后使用MySQL定义的SQL命令进行数据操作。默认情况下,MySQL服务器只允许本地访问,为了实现远程访问,需要进行一系列配置和设置。

开放mysql访问

开放MySQL的远程访问可以帮助开发者更加便捷的使用MySQL数据库,此外,还可以帮助企业低成本构建云数据库。

# 开放端口
firewall-cmd --zone=public --add-port=3306/tcp --permanent
firewall-cmd --reload
# 更改监听IP
vim /etc/mysql/mysql.conf.d/mysqld.cnf
将"bind-address=127.0.0.1"更改为"bind-address=0.0.0.0"
# 授权用户访问MySQL
GRANT ALL PRIVILEGES ON *.* TO 'username'@'%' IDENTIFIED BY 'password' WITH GRANT OPTION;
FLUSH PRIVILEGES;

通过以上配置,就可以允许来自任意IP地址的访问,并且可以使用授权用户的账号密码进行数据库操作。

相关文章

Oracle如何使用授予和撤销权限的语法和示例
Awesome Project: 探索 MatrixOrigin 云原生分布式数据库
下载丨66页PDF,云和恩墨技术通讯(2024年7月刊)
社区版oceanbase安装
Oracle 导出CSV工具-sqluldr2
ETL数据集成丨快速将MySQL数据迁移至Doris数据库

发布评论